In a fiery critique, Bharat Rashtra Samithi (BRS) MLA Harish Rao lambasted the state government led by Chief Minister A Revanth Reddy, calling the recently presented state budget a significant letdown. Rao accused the Congress government of abandoning its manifesto and failing to deliver on critical promises.

Rao specifically highlighted the plight of women, pensioners, and students, pointing out that the budget did not address their needs. 'Congress has forgotten its manifesto. We expected good news for women, but the Mahalaxmi scheme turned out to be a major disappointment,' he said. He also criticized the government for failing to incorporate the Aasara pension plans into the budget, describing it as a betrayal to the poorest beneficiaries.

The BRS MLA continued his condemnation, mentioning the lack of provisions for unemployment allowances, job calendars, and job appointments. 'There is no job allocation mentioned in the budget. Even auto drivers and weavers have been let down,' he remarked. Rao further accused the Congress government of reducing allocation for key welfare schemes like Rythu Bharosa and neglecting the needs of minorities.

Taking a swipe at Congress figures Rahul Gandhi and Priyanka Gandhi, Rao argued that their promises have evaporated. 'The allocation for irrigation has decreased, and there's no mention of Dalit Bandhu and Girijana Bandhu Schemes,' he stated.
